9999:1

 

NOTIRE

 

CARD 9999, LAST CARD W/MISC OPTIONS

Tire position pages option dump

If = 1, write tire positions

If = 0, skip tire position

If = 2, skip output of veh#2

NOTE: For trailer option automatically set=1.0

 

 

9999:2

TMOD

 

ReRead option indicator; if >0.0 time at which new cards are to input

 

 

9999:3

IRDUMP

 

Input echo option

=0, Skip input echo

=1, Full SMAC input echo on ReRead

 

 

9999:4

IOPT3

 

ReRead Options for integration increment reset & Input card requirements

=1, reset integration DT to DTTRAJ at RREAD

=2, do not read cards 2&3 at RRead, i.e. retain positions and velocities

=3, Both 1&2 above

NOTE:    For ReRead you must  insert 2 title cards prior to change cards and all fields on a card must be provided (no defaults)

 

 

9999:5

FORFEED

 

Forcefeed of SETIND option, IND1,IND2  This option is in transition and the inputs in future versions of the program will be on card 92)

 

 

9999:6

IDUMP4

 

Skip input echo

 

 

9999:7

IOPTHP

 

Time history tape option, writes VAR, DER to DatasetName.CSV or DatasetName.So4 (where Datasetname is the m-smac input dataset prefix name).

 

=1.0, write ascii CSV dataset ( comma-delimited)

=2.0, write VBS dataset (binary) (This option is to create a time-history tape of the acceleration and velocities for the post-processing Smacthp program (see the Tools menu of m-edit Tools Option smacthp acceleration monitoring option in the Getting Stated Manual.

=3.0, create both datasets described above.

 

 

 

9999:8

 

IND1

 

 

For IFORFEED Option, the indicators for veh #1 IND1 &IND2 for IFORFEED  times. (see card 92)
